About Kawni

According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Kawni village is 003026. Kawni village is located in Awantipora tehsil of Pulwama district in Jammu & Kashmir, India. It is situated 12km away from sub-district headquarter Awaintipora (tehsildar office) and 23km away from district headquarter Pulwama. As per 2009 stats, Dogripora is the gram panchayat of Kawni village.

The total geographical area of village is 57.9 hectares. Kawni has a total population of 419 peoples, out of which male population is 217 while female population is 202. This results in a sex ratio of approximately 930 females for every 1,000 males. Literacy rate of kawni village is 45.82% out of which 55.30% males and 35.64% females are literate. There are about 63 houses in kawni village.

Beijbehara is nearest town to kawni village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 15km away.

Population of Kawni

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 419 217 202
Literate Population 192 120 72
Illiterate Population 227 97 130
